腾讯云
开发者社区
文档
建议反馈
控制台
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
登录/注册
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
文章
问答
(9999+)
视频
沙龙
2
回答
Flask-WTF
在
应该
失败
时
通过
验证
、
、
我有一个Flask应用程序,它可以
在
失败
时
通过
用户输入
验证
。我
在
应用程序的另一个部分也有类似的代码,运行正常。似乎没有调用FileAllowed()方法。或者,如果是,则返回true。MultipleFileField()方法只对图像文件扩展名进行
验证
检查。但是,任何文件都会
通过
此检查。InputRequired()方法工作得很好。 我尝试了多种不同的方法,但都不起作用。这不是CRSF的问题,因为其他具有类似代码的路由
在
没有它的情况下
浏览 32
提问于2019-02-15
得票数 0
1
回答
表单
验证
失败
时
重定向(Flask-WTForms)
、
、
、
我正在尝试使用
Flask-WTF
创建一个新表单,并将其添加到最近继承的Flask应用程序中。我对Flask生态系统相当陌生(对WTForms来说完全是新的),而且我已经四年没有做过任何web开发了。
Flask-WTF
文档中的示例代码
在
表单
验证
失败
时
呈现页面,而不是重定向()。在这一点上,浏览器刷新将重新提交上一篇文章。这可不妙,对吧?虽然大多数人似乎没有注意到这种情况,但我确实看到一些人认为这是
应该
避免的(例如和)。 那么我如何在使用
Flask-WTF
浏览 24
提问于2017-06-25
得票数 5
1
回答
如何在客户端部分生成表单
时
执行Flask WTForms表单
验证
、
、
、
根据
在
第一个下拉列表中选择的内容,
通过
jquery/AJAX使用一些新值填充第二个下拉列表。问题是,当提交表单
时
,表单
验证
正确地
失败
了,因为返回的第二个下拉列表中的选项不在最初生成下拉列表的列表中。
在
验证
表单之前,我将从DropDown2发送的任何数据注入到form对象中,从而使其正常工作。这段代码如下所示,但感觉像是一个老生常谈的解决方案。form.node_name.choices.append((node_name, node_name)) i
浏览 29
提问于2019-05-31
得票数 2
回答已采纳
1
回答
确定WTForms表单未
验证
的原因
、
、
、
如何找出表单未
验证
的原因?
浏览 9
提问于2016-09-18
得票数 2
1
回答
FileAllowed不显示错误消息。
、
、
、
我正在申请文件上传的
验证
,并将其限制为jpg、png和pdf格式。但是,如果输入错误,则不会出现错误消息。
浏览 0
提问于2019-05-20
得票数 2
回答已采纳
13
回答
ImportError:没有名为flask_wtf的模块
、
、
我安装了flask-wrf,使用-Requirement already satisfied:
flask-wtf
in .
浏览 0
提问于2017-05-23
得票数 11
1
回答
试着用pip冻结来获得正确的requirements.txt输出?
、
、
、
我cd testingdir并执行bin/pip install
flask-wtf
,但是当我执行pip freeze
时
,我会得到一个很长的列表--所有的依赖项。即使退出testingdir目录,当我使用pip freeze
时
,仍然得到相同的输出。有人能解释如何只获取我的虚拟环境的依赖关系吗?
浏览 4
提问于2015-06-30
得票数 0
回答已采纳
2
回答
flask-wtf
表单
验证
不适用于我的新应用程序
、
、
我以前用过flask,我也做过表单
验证
,但由于某些原因,它不适用于我的新应用程序。下面是表单的基本代码。, [validators.Required('enter valid user')])我将subreddit作为
验证
字段当我将subredditfield留空并单击change
时
,它只是重新加载页面,没有错误。这是一个问题,因为字段中的任何内容都将记录在我的数据库中,并且它不能为空。
浏览 1
提问于2013-07-19
得票数 2
回答已采纳
1
回答
获取CSRF-Token并赋值给变量
、
、
、
我希望获得
flask-wtf
提供的csrf-token,并将其赋给一个变量,以便将来
在
我的flask应用程序架构中使用。有一种方法可以使用隐藏字段{{ form.csrf_token }}呈现它,或者
通过
jinja的csrf_token()呈现它。
浏览 2
提问于2019-08-25
得票数 0
3
回答
flask-wtf
selectField选项无效
、
、
、
choices=QUESTION_LIST['QuestionOne'].iteritems(), 因此,当您加载页面
时
,然后,当您刷新页面
时
,就好像代码被破坏了,它不再显示选项……它是一个空的下拉/选择字段。编辑:由于某种原因,当您将iteritem放在视图中而不是表单中
时
,一切都会正常工作。
Flask-WTF
的一些怪癖,如果你不使用他们的格式,它似乎会在你提交表单后删除
浏览 0
提问于2013-01-07
得票数 2
回答已采纳
2
回答
RSpec
通过
验证
测试,
应该
失败
、
、
我有一个带有Company的attr_accessor :administrator模型,所以当用户创建公司
时
,他还需要为该公司的管理员填充一些字段。我
在
试着测试,他是否正确地填写了所有的字段。', }) end 所以,正如您所看到的,我
在
验证
测试中有很多错误,但是RSpec
通过
了它。
浏览 0
提问于2014-09-28
得票数 0
回答已采纳
1
回答
水瓶-WTF
验证
总是
失败
、
、
、
我使用
Flask-WTF
进行表单
验证
,但是
验证
失败
了。validators.optional(), ]) 当我向http://example.com/add提交一个POST请求
时
,它总是
失败
,request.data是空的。
浏览 0
提问于2015-10-09
得票数 1
回答已采纳
1
回答
我把拉取和保存上传图像的文件名所需的函数放在哪里,以及如何在sqlite中引用它(
在
Flask中)?
、
、
、
、
我有一个表单(
在
Flask中完成),其中输入了文本和图像数据。我不知道
应该
在哪里以及如何放置提取图像文件名的函数,然后将数据转储到我的sqlite数据库中。我已经包含了相关的代码片段。
浏览 1
提问于2013-11-19
得票数 1
1
回答
如何确保VSCODE中的python项目使用的是虚拟环境,而不是默认的全局环境?
、
、
在
使用flask和
flask-wtf
时
遇到问题。问题是,由于某些原因,vscode默认为全局环境,而不是新创建的虚拟环境。
在
vscode中,我将单击打开文件夹,创建文件夹并在vscode中打开它。然后我会写出我的代码,然后
在
vscode中打开终端并写下:python -m venv my_venv,然后
在
左下角我将选择它作为我的虚拟环境。然后我
通过
pip安装flask和
flask-wtf
,检查它们是否与pip列表一起安装。一切看起来都很好,直到我运行,
浏览 8
提问于2021-12-02
得票数 0
1
回答
烧瓶form.validate_on_submit()不再工作,替换语法是什么?是form.validate()吗?
、
我
在
一个社交网站上工作,作为一个流浪汉,它过去工作的很好,但不知怎么的改变,现在它没有。 我试图让表单在烧瓶中
验证
工作,但是当我提交表单
时
什么也没有发生,我认为这是因为瓶中的某些东西发生了变化。例如,错误说表单不包含validate_on_submit,但是
在
它过去工作之前。我
通过
将错误更改为form.validate()来解决这个错误,但是它并不像预期的那样工作。
浏览 1
提问于2022-08-04
得票数 0
2
回答
通过
jquery的
验证
在
不
应该
失败
的时候
失败
我的表单是用一些HTML5设置的,要求
在
继续提交之前填写字段,但由于< IE10不支持这一点,我需要确保这些浏览器不允许提交空表单...required /> </div>为了
在
<IE10上处理这个
验证
(有没有其他不兼容DOM的浏览器?
浏览 1
提问于2013-02-28
得票数 0
1
回答
NumberRange
验证
器对负数不起作用
、
、
我
在
python中创建了一个名为EntryForm的类,希望
验证
某人收入的输入是否为大于0的数字,并使用
Flask-wtf
/ wtforms进行
验证
。当我使用下面的代码
时
,InputRequired()可以按预期工作,但NumberRange不能。负数或非数值型输入不会导致错误。
浏览 39
提问于2020-11-02
得票数 0
回答已采纳
1
回答
缺少后缀,asp.net mvc [EmailAddress]不起作用
、
我使用[EmailAddress]属性来
验证
我的电子邮件输入文本字段,如下所示public string NewBusNotificationEmail { get; set; }test -
验证
失败
test@test.-
验证
失败
我还注意到,它不会像te
浏览 0
提问于2016-01-15
得票数 0
1
回答
即使只有一个元素与模式匹配,也要
验证
数组。
、
、
、
我想
验证
一个对象数组。而且joi
应该
验证
整个数组,即使只有一个数组元素匹配模式,只有当所有元素与exmaple: schema的模式不匹配
时
,才会拒绝: data: Joi.array().items(Joi.object({a: Joi.number(), b: Joi.string()})) 这必须
通过
joi
验证
:[{a:23, b: "Ddd"}, {a:23, b: 34}] 只有一个数组元素
验证
浏览 2
提问于2020-03-31
得票数 1
回答已采纳
1
回答
可可:改变可可向用户报告模型
验证
错误的方式
、
、
、
、
在
我的目标-C Cocoa应用程序中,我有一个名为Group的模型,它有几个属性(如名称、描述、创建日期等),它对每个属性都有KVO兼容的
验证
方法。现在,如果我选中"Group“列的值绑定中的”立即
验证
“复选框,
验证
将按预期工作,如果用户输入无效的组名,则会显示一个警告框。 我想要做的是取消警报框,并将相应的表行标记为红色。是否有可能改变Cocoa通知用户
验证
错误的方式?
浏览 1
提问于2014-03-31
得票数 1
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
python实战4Flask表单提交的方法
一起学习python flask之三:用flask
python实战7Flask实现用户登录功能
持续集成实践的自查表
Steam中验证您的电子邮件地址出现问题,究竟是什么原因?
热门
标签
更多标签
云服务器
ICP备案
实时音视频
即时通信 IM
对象存储
活动推荐
运营活动
广告
关闭
领券